Transaction 623824b09b8ea45de59c3e682884051d64797c5c99e94664f3377635947b334a
1 Input
1 Output
-
623824b09b8ea45de59c3e682884051d64797c5c99e94664f3377635947b334a:0
- value
- 100000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 84c15dd3a70a8c9b68bf38eac74fd104936be30b4470b32d4a41809559c1dc81
- address
- bc1psnq4m5a8p2xfk69l8r4vwn73qjfkhcctg3ctxt22gxqf2kwpmjqss3qxe8